How the CPL points table works

The Caribbean Premier League is the West Indies’ franchise Twenty20 competition, with teams representing territories across the region and matches spread around the islands. Seasons run through the second half of the year, usually starting in August and finishing with the final in September.

The competition expanded to seven teams in 2026, having been a six-team league for most of its life. Each side plays 10 matches in the group stage, and the top four go through to the playoffs. Travel shapes the season as much as form does, because the tournament moves between islands rather than settling in one country.

Points are awarded on the standard T20 scale: two for a win, nothing for a defeat, and one apiece where a match ends without a result. Rain is a genuine factor in the Caribbean at that time of year, so no-result points tend to matter more here than in a dry-season league.

Teams finishing level on points are separated by net run rate, which sets the rate a side has scored at against the rate it has conceded at across the season.

The playoff route gives the top two an advantage. First and second meet in Qualifier 1, and the winner goes straight to the final. Third and fourth play the Eliminator, where defeat ends the season.
